Police are appealing for information following an armed robbery at a service station in Sydney’s west overnight.

About 12.40am (Sunday 10 September 2016), a man entered a service station on the Great Western Highway, near the intersection of Rupertswood Road, Minchinbury and requested a packet of cigarettes.

Police have been told; the man produced a knife, and threatened the store attendant, a 21-year-old man, before fleeing with the cash register.

Officers from Mt Druitt Local Area Commands attended and conducted a search of the surrounding area.

Police would like to speak to a man who may be able to assist with their inquiries.

The man is described as being Pacific Islander/Maori appearance, with a tanned complexion, approximately 180-185cm tall, and of a slim build.

He was wearing a green and black high visibility hooded jacket, grey tracksuit pants, a black baseball cap and white runners.
